Yuval Brik wrote:
> By looking
> at http://stackalytics.com/?metric=commits&release=all&project_type=all&module=karbor
> <http://stackalytics.com/?metric=commits&release=all&project_type=all&module=karbor> I
> noticed that Karbor has only 195 commits in Stackalytics, while in fact,
> it has 721 commits (438 of them are not Jenkin's merges). It seems like
> this happens because of the past Smaug -> Karbor rename. The cause might
> be the fact that Stackalytics only counts diffs, and older commits are
> already counted for Smaug instead of Karbor, but I'm not sure, and have
> no way of verifying that.
> The problem happens only in the Stackalytics commits and lines of code
> sections, and affects karbor-dashboard and python-karborclient as well.
> The reviews part in Stackalytics seem to be accurate
> ( http://stackalytics.com/?metric=marks&release=all&project_type=all&module=karbor
> <http://stackalytics.com/?metric=marks&release=all&project_type=all&module=karbor> )
>
> Can anyone advise?

I suspect you're right, must be related to the rename. I would have
thought adding aliases would be sufficient:

http://git.openstack.org/cgit/openstack/stackalytics/commit/?id=606df2029ab4d3d03ba43fe6d3884346cb59ef16

Maybe Ilya can shed some light onto this...
